Bitten By Cupid

by Lynsay Sands, Pamela Palmer, Jaime Rush

     

All I can say is this is an awesome book by authors I really enjoy reading. Readers will find a wonderful mix of romance and paranormal activities in the pages of Bitten By Cupid.  Characters from previous books show up and make Sands, Palmer, and Rush’s new addition to romance even more enjoyable in this Valentine’s Day anthology.

Mirabeau, a seductive vampiress, is teamed with handsome, built-like-a-lumberjack Tiny as they try to get one of the Argeneau’s branch kin to a safe house. During the trials and errors of their trip, the lady vamp discovers Tiny is her soul mate, something that throws them both off their stride as they run from rogue vampires in "Vampire Valentine."

Julianne is a Therian immortal. Instead of being confidant she can protect herself from anything and anyone, she finds herself being threatened by Melisande, another immortal. Thrown into the mix is Zeeland, a Feral immortal who returns after a decade to claim Julianne as his mate. The only problem is when they make love her body begins to disappear in "Heart’s Untamed."

Kristy has a special gift—she can hear people’s thoughts. Normally, this is something she tunes out, but this time someone is planning a murder, and she is the soon-to-be victim. Not a great time for a funeral since she is trying to land a job. The handsome Adrian is a man who can make her forget anything else but him. When the killer attacks, she and her new-found love are in for the fight of their lives in "Kiss And Kill Cupid."
